Datasheet

9
BIG
AVR
6 Development System
MikroElektronika
page
2QERDUG86%$95SURJ3URJUDPPHU
A programmer is a necessary tool when working with microcontrollers. The BIGAVR6 has an on-board AVRprog programmer
which provides an interface between the microcontroller and the PC. The $95ÀDVKSURJUDPLVXVHGIRUORDGLQJDKH[¿OHLQWRWKH
microcontroller. Figure 3-3 shows connection between the compiler, $95ÀDVK program and the microcontroller.
)LJXUHAVRprog programmer
127( For more information on the AVRprog programmer refer to the relevant manual provided with the system.
)LJXUHThe process of programming
On the right side of the $95ÀDVK
program’s main window, there is
a number of options making the
programming of the microcontrollers
easier. Positioned in the bottom right
corner of the window, the 3URJUHVV
bar enables you to monitor the
programming progress.
2
Write a code in one of the AVR compilers, generate
DKH[¿OHDQGHPSOR\WKHRQERDUGSURJUDPPHU
to load the code into the microcontroller.
1
3
Compiling program
HEX code loading
Write a program in one of the AVR
FRPSLOHUDQGJHQHUDWHDKH[¿OH
Use the $95ÀDVK program to
select desired microcontroller to be
programmed;
Click the Write button to dump
the code into the microcontroller.
2
1
3
Jumper J21 used for selecting programmer
(on-board or external) to be used for
programming AVR microcontrollers
Programmers USB connector
Programmers chip
)LJXUH: USB connectors front side